How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 30328?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 30328 Studio Apartments | $1,664 | $850 | $6,427 |
| 30328 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,814 | $959 | $7,135 |
| 30328 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,404 | $1,283 | $11,071 |
| 30328 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,750 | $1,764 | $9,403 |
| 30328 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,126 | $3,800 | $10,779 |
